Is a Mechanical Keyboard Better For Gaming?

If you’re looking for a new keyboard, you might be wondering if a mechanical keyboard is better for gaming. These keyboards have numerous benefits and are generally more durable than their membrane counterparts. They also require light presses that prevent errors and improve performance in games. If you’re new to computer gaming, you can start with a membrane keyboard and work your way up to a mechanical one as your skill level increases. They aren’t cheap, but they will make you more successful in gaming.

EVGA Z15

EVGA’s latest mechanical keyboard features a proximity range ToF sensor and premium Magnetic Approach Palm Rest, powered by a 32-bit Arm Cortex-M33 USB microprocessor. It delivers the most advanced gaming keyboard experience, including a 4000Hz report rate. Its textured keys feature left and right edge RGB bars and per-key RGB LEDs. Moreover, it can be customized through EVGA UNLEASH software.

EVGA Z15 is comfortable to use, and the keycaps are well-built. While the ABS keycaps are likely to show a little wear and tear, they feel great compared to PBT keyboards. Keys are stable and don’t wobble, even the bigger ones. The mechanical switches are Kailh Speed Bronze, which offer a satisfying tactile response. However, the short pre-travel distance can cause accidental key actuation. Furthermore, the wrist rest is made of hard plastic, which may not be comfortable to all users.

Roccat Vulcan 121 Aimo

The ROCCAT Vulcan 121 Aimo mechanical gaming keyboard combines speed, durability, and a wide variety of color combinations. It offers 4 ms of electrical bounce time, half-weight keycaps that return individual keys to their original position after each click, and 16.8 million colors.

This mechanical keyboard is fully customizable through the ROCCAT Swarm software. It supports up to four profiles and enables users to select the appropriate sound for each key press. The keyboard also supports full NKRO, a feature that can help eliminate ghosting and other problems that occur with limited NKRO keyboards.

Steelseries Apex Pro

The SteelSeries Apex Pro mechanical keyboard is a great choice for gamers who want to get the most out of their gaming experience. It offers exceptional precision and unmatched customization. It allows the user to customize the keystroke registration distance to the nearest 0.1mm. This means that no two users will experience the same keystroke registration distance.

The SteelSeries Apex Pro features a unique GG engine for per-key RGB, allowing gamers to set up their own custom lighting effects. The keycaps also feature a customizable UI with customizable macros. This keyboard also has built-in support for Windows shortcuts, allowing gamers to customize the keyboard to their preferences. It can also control the mouse and launch programs.

The SteelSeries Apex Pro mechanical keyboard has Omnipoint Adjustable switches that allow the end-user to customize the actuation of the keystrokes. This means the key can be activated with a light or heavy press. The higher the actuation, the easier it is to activate the keys, which is helpful when performing fast actions in popular FPS games.

The Apex Pro is the flagship product from SteelSeries. It is also the most expensive of the company’s gaming keyboards. The keyboard comes with a non-detachable power cable and ABS keycaps. Razer Pro Type Ultra

The Razer Pro Type is an ergonomic keyboard that provides an excellent typing experience. In response to the community’s feedback, the Razer Pro Type Ultra has been greatly refined to offer an even quieter and luxurious experience. It also promises to be more durable than its predecessors. You’ll also find that the Pro Type Ultra is very comfortable to use, thanks to its softer material and contoured keys.

The Razer Pro Type Ultra’s white keycaps and white housing are extremely attractive. The keyboard features silent Razer Yellow switches, white backlit keys, and ABS keycaps with soft-touch coatings. In addition to these features, the keyboard also has a comfortable wrist rest made of plush leatherette.

The Razer Pro Type Ultra is a mechanical keyboard with a full-sized keypad. It measures 17 1/2 inches in width and 5 1/4 inches deep. The keyboard is also equipped with a wireless dongle, which makes it easy to sync with up to four devices at once. It has an in-use cable charger and an impressive 200-hour battery life without backlighting.

Corsair K70 RGB MK.2

This mechanical keyboard offers eight MB of profile storage for independent software access. It also has per-key, dynamic multi-color RGB backlighting, for near-unlimited color customization. In addition, the mechanical switches use CHERRY MX Silent technology to deliver reliability and 30% less noise.

The K70 MK.2 mechanical keyboard features Corsair’s iCUE software that allows you to program keys and sync your per-key RGB lighting. You can even save up to 3 profiles and customize the lighting. You can also connect the keyboard to your host via an integrated braided USB cable. It also features a USB 2.0 pass-through Type-A port.

The keyboard features an aluminum frame to ensure durability. It also has a detachable soft-touch wrist rest for extra comfort. A variety of keycaps are included, including FPS and MOBA keys. The keyboard comes with a keycap puller for touch-based identification.
